Block

#22,130,176
Block Number
22,130,176 @ 07/06/2025, 19:45:20
Status
Finalized
ID
0x0151ae005ef30d1248bdcfc7a9d1ed4944e180f3c4cbc985af1ceca05c2417bc
Transactions
Gas Used
5493374/40000000 (13.73% Used)
Base Fee
10,000 Gwei
Total Score
2,161,211,335 (+96)
Rewards
0.67 VTHO